CSI: 10 of its most intriguing guest stars
CBS will air the 300th episode of CSI tonight, so to mark the milestone we’ve reviewed the hundreds of actors who have crawled inside the yellow tape (Melinda Clarke, yes! Carrot Top, no!) to create this gallery of the drama’s 10 most intriguing guest stars.
1. Justin Bieber. The singer appeared in episodes 1101 and 1115 as troubled teen Jason McCann, which led to star Marg Helgenberger calling him “kind of a brat” to a French magazine. (Um, he supposedly locked a producer in a closet). At least he was shot in the end.
2. Chris Evert. It’s been rare, but the drama has called upon athletes to appear in its version of Sin City. (Pro golfer Rocco Mediate, of all people, even made an appearance). Last season, the tennis great got to play herself and appear opposite her real-life friend Elisabeth Shue in episode 1312, titled “Double Fault.”
3. Danny Bonaduce. The show definitely went on a Partridge Family kick. First there was appearances by Bonaduce, who appeared in episodes 701, 702 and 710 as a killer named Izzy Delancey. And then there was …
4. David Cassidy, who played Peter Coe in episode 1316 called “Last Woman Standing.” Sadly, no word on whether Susan Dey will ever join in on the fun.
5. John Mayer. CSI also had this thing for singers, which included Mayer playing himself in episode 701, “Built to Kill: Part 1.” And let’s not forget ….
6. Roger Daltrey, who together with his fellow members of The Who, is responsible for CSI’s opening title music. In return, the crooner got to play mobster Mickey Dunn in episode 709 titled “Living Legend.” He was followed up by …
7. Ozzy Osbourne and the members of Black Sabbath, who played themselves in episode 1322, “Skin In the Game.” Enough already? (Unless, of course, they want to make a perp out of Miley Cyrus).
8. Tony Curtis. Lots of oldies but goodies have done stints on the crime drama. Besides Ann-Margret, Faye Dunaway, Tippi Hedren, and Tim Conway, there was Curtis, who played himself in “Grave Danger: Volume 1,” episode 524.
9. Liev Schreiber. The X-Men actor left an indelible mark when he appeared in episodes as Michael Keppler. If only he was still investigating crimes and not playing a fixer on Showtime’s Ray Donovan.
10. Melinda Clarke. The gorgeous actress appeared in six episodes as the memorable Lady Heather, starting with episode 208 and ending with episode 1119. If only she’d come back …. and bring William Peterson with her.
